Summary

Function: vector llWind( vector offset );

Returns a vector that is the wind velocity at the prim's position + offset

• vector offset offset relative to the prim's position and expressed in local coordinates

The requested position needs to be in the same region. Only the x and y coordinates in offset are important, the z component is ignored.

Examples

default
{
    touch_start(integer num)
    {
        llSay(0, "Wind velocity: " + (string)llWind(ZERO_VECTOR));
    }
}
// wind interpretation as angle and speed
default
{
    state_entry()
    {
        vector windVector = llWind( ZERO_VECTOR);
        float windSpeed = llVecMag( windVector);
        float windDirection = llAtan2( windVector.y, windVector.x);
        integer compassWind = ( 450 - (integer)( RAD_TO_DEG*windDirection))%360;
        llOwnerSay( "\nWind direction: "+(string)compassWind+\nWind speed: "+(string)windSpeed+" m/S");
    }
}
